Output d21a23e085c6cc502bc93f3a9db9d6d44a65db5def548d6514362046352d5084:38

value
9630224
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e9c194347c7ebe17f029fe878e80ff98f24148bf OP_EQUAL
address
3P11GLfNCt94nxZXqubrE8q7FaEjjCuGwt
transaction
d21a23e085c6cc502bc93f3a9db9d6d44a65db5def548d6514362046352d5084
spent
true